Description
The RN4871-V/RM130 offers features like low power consumption, secure connections through AES-128 encryption, and easy-to-use ASCII command interface for configuration and control. It is ideal for applications in healthcare, fitness, smart home devices, and industrial automation. With its small form factor, the module is suitable for space-constrained applications, and its FCC, IC, and CE certifications facilitate easier compliance with regulatory requirements. The module also provides support for beacon mode and features like remote control and data streaming, enhancing its versatility for various IoT applications.

Features
1. Bluetooth 4.2 Compliant: Supports BLE 4.2, ensuring efficient communication and enhanced data security.
2. Compact Size: Its small form factor makes it ideal for space-constrained applications.
3. Integrated MCU: Comes with an onboard microcontroller, reducing the need for an external processor.
4. Low Power Consumption: Optimized for battery-powered devices, extending battery life.
5. UART Interface: Facilitates easy communication with host devices via a standard UART interface.
6. Embedded Bluetooth Stack: Simplifies development by incorporating the Bluetooth stack within the module.
7. Secure Connections: Offers features like AES-128 encryption for secure data transmission.
8. Wide Operating Range: Compatible with a variety of voltage levels and temperature ranges, enhancing versatility.
9. Flexible Configuration: Supports various configurations through ASCII commands, streamlining customization.
These features make the RN4871-V/RM130 suitable for applications in IoT, wearables, and home automation, where compactness and low power are essential.
Pinout
1. GND: Ground.
2. VDD: Supply voltage.
3. UART_RX: UART receive pin.
4. UART_TX: UART transmit pin.
5. UART_RTS: UART request-to-send, used for flow control.
6. UART_CTS: UART clear-to-send, used for flow control.
7. WAKE_SW/BLE_RST_N: Wake-up from sleep or BLE reset.
8. WAKE_HW: Hardware wake-up from sleep.
9. LED0: Configurable LED indicator, often used for connection status.
10. P2_2/P2_4: Programmable input/output pins.
11. P2_3/P2_5: Programmable input/output pins or alternative functions.
These pins support the module's operation in Bluetooth communication, allowing serial data transfer, power management, and peripheral interactions. The RN4871 is ideal for applications requiring simple BLE connectivity, such as IoT devices, health monitors, and smart sensors.
